- **Product Control Team** supports TD Securities and is responsible for providing overall end-to-end accountability for the completeness, accuracy and timeliness of optimized processes and controls for financial reporting. Product Control is the primary point of contact on P&L, Balance Sheet, Attribution, and Independent Pricing Verification & Valuation Adjustments reporting and initiatives, exercising an in depth understanding of the products, valuations, and risks of the Business. The Product Control team provides reporting, analysis, investigation, and commentary for a wide range of TD Securities business lines including equity derivatives, fixed income, credit derivatives, commodities, foreign exchange, and more.
- As part of the Product Control team, you will:

- Ensure strong financial controls and efficient processes around the P&L, Attribution, Balance Sheet, and Independent Pricing Verification and Valuation Adjustment processes for TD Securities.
- Effectively challenge, propose, and champion projects to improve efficiencies, to provide more effective business support through end-to-end controls and continued process enhancement and efficiency.
- Act as a business product control function and the financial guardian of the TD Securities sales and trading activities.
- Ensure overall Product Control function conducts independent validation of the value of the trading portfolios / books.
- Work with the businesses and the new business product groups to evaluate and integrate new products and businesses into our financial environment and build in appropriate controls to ensure integrity for financial records.
- Provision reliable and meaningful financial information to business managers, external stakeholders, and other relevant internal stakeholders.
- Work closely with the trading desk, trade support, syndicate accounting, technology, financial control, and other infrastructure areas to ensure timely and accurate reporting of financial results.
- Proactively partner with and support the business to develop business, financial, operational, and/or strategy for the organization.
- Ensure alignment between business and enterprise financial goals / thresholds.
